Complex Needs Support Worker Salary in Hayes

How much does a complex needs support worker earn in Hayes?

Average base salary in Hayes

£20,425 per year

per year in Hayes · NJC support staff scale

See Complex Needs Support Worker jobs in Hayes
25th percentileMedian75th percentile
£18,050 per year£20,425 per year£23,275 per year

Complex Needs Support Worker roles are normally paid on support-staff scales, often term-time only, with higher bands for specialist or supervisory responsibility. Complex Needs Support Worker pay in Hayes is adjusted by 0.95× versus the UK average.

Frequently asked questions about complex needs support worker pay in Hayes

How much does a complex needs support worker earn in Hayes?

The average salary for a complex needs support worker in Hayes is £20,425 per year, typically ranging from £18,050 per year to £23,275 per year depending on experience, phase and school type.

Is Hayes a well-paid area for complex needs support workers?

Hayes tends to sit around 5% below the UK average for complex needs support workers. Regional demand, cost of living and school funding all play a part.

How can a complex needs support worker in Hayes increase their salary?

Complex Needs Support Workers in Hayes typically increase pay by moving up NJC support staff scale, taking on TLR or leadership responsibility, gaining specialist qualifications, or relocating to a higher-paying region such as London.

What's the difference between complex needs support worker pay in Hayes and nationally?

Nationally the average is £21,500 per year. In Hayes it's £20,425 per year — a discount of £1,075 per year versus the UK average.
